Action item from the Givewell-Harbor receipt mailer incident: the batch sender retried failed sends without backoff, which tripled load on the template renderer and delayed legitimate receipts by four hours. Support should know that the fix introduces explicit backoff and batch ceilings, so a stuck queue now drains slowly by design — don't escalate unless drain time exceeds the documented window. For reference when handling tickets, the new constants are set as follows.

constants for yaduf-fahag:
BUDGETS = {
    "kelix": 528,
    "briwyn": 734,
}

// Fonts vendored from the Quillcast foundry bundle.
// Do NOT fetch at build time — the old CDN pull broke
// reproducibility and annoyed legal. Update by replacing
// the tarball in assets/fonts and bumping this constant.
// License file must ship alongside. Current bundle is
// verified against the trace token below.

session token of tafof-bajog = htk3_0bb

## Tuning

The receipt mailer (Almsgate) batches donation receipts and sends through the Thornquay relay. On-call: if the queue backs up, resist the urge to crank batch size — the relay rate-limits per connection, and bigger batches just mean bigger retries. Scale worker count first, then shorten the flush interval. Dedupe window must stay longer than the retry horizon or donors get duplicate receipts, which generates tickets. All knobs live in one place and are read at worker start. Current production values follow.

tuning table, kajop-yafof:
QUOTAS = {
    "wenath": 10,
    "ulaael": 5,
}